HDB Financial Services, the retail-focused non-banking lender promoted by HDFC Bank, on Friday fixed price band at ₹700-740 per share—nearly 35% discount to the prevailing grey market price (GMP). The ₹12,500 crore initial public offering (IPO) will be opening next Wednesday.

- BENN KOCHUVEEDAN @Mumbai

At the upper-end of the price band, the company will be valued at $7.5 billion, while the grey market valuation is $10.5 billion.
